    I am also having this problem on macOS Catalina with the most recent Indesign 15.0.2

    If you create a package in a specific folder, no matter if you move the files or not, when you open that .indd file again (wherever it is now) it will recreate the Package folder and the sub-folder Document Fonts in the same exact place as where the InDesign document was originally created.

    At this point, with the amount of materials I've made in the last month (I work for a health agency) there's no possible way I will ever be able to track down and locate all of the 'orphaned' package folders that InDesign has created in our system.
